Is Cherokee or South Lake Tahoe Better for Skiing?

Cherokee
South Lake Tahoe

South Lake Tahoe is notable for snow skiing. However, Cherokee is not a skiing destination.

South Lake Tahoe is an extremely popular place for snow skiing and other winter sports. There are three ski resorts in the area. Heavenly Mountain Resort is the largest, but if you're looking for something smaller, head to Kirkwood, which is tucked away and less well known. There's also Sierra-at-Tahoe Resort, which is popular with groups and families because it caters to a range of skill levels.

Cherokee is not a skiing destination.


Are the Museums and Historical Sights Better in Cherokee or South Lake Tahoe?

Cherokee
South Lake Tahoe

Cherokee is a nice place to visit for its sights and museums. However, South Lake Tahoe is not a good town for its museums and history.

Cherokee offers a variety of museums and landmarks to choose from. Many of the museums educate visitors on the Native American culture. Oconaluftee Indian Village, the Museum of the Cherokee People, and the Mountain Farm Museum each offer a unique and interesting perspective.

While most people don't head to South Lake Tahoe specifically for the museums and attractions, it does offer a few options. Most people spend their time exploring the area's nature, but you can also stop by Tallac Historic Site or the Lake Tahoe Historical Society Museum.

Is the Food Better in Cherokee or South Lake Tahoe? Which Destination has the Best Restaurants?

Cherokee
South Lake Tahoe

Picking the best cuisine and restaurants between Cherokee and South Lake Tahoe can be difficult as they are each nice in their own way.

Cherokee offers number of good local restaurants to choose from. There are casual sandwich shops as well as several places that offer traditional Cherokee foods such as fry bread.

South Lake Tahoe has a delicious restaurant scene that relies on local flavors. While most resorts have their own restaurants, there are a number of options around town that specialize in "alpine comfort cuisine", which is worth sampling. You'll also find plenty of cafes that serve up a hearty breakfast - the perfect way to start an active day.

Is Cherokee or South Lake Tahoe Better for Nightlife?

Cherokee
South Lake Tahoe

South Lake Tahoe is an amazing town to visit for nightlife. However, Cherokee is a mediocre town for nightlife and partying.

South Lake Tahoe has a colorful and one-of-a-kind nightlife scene. The resort town has plenty of nightclubs, bars, and music venues. There are outdoor options when the weather is warm as well as indoor settings for cooler weather. You'll also find casinos and live shows.

Those looking for nightlife will find a few places to hang out in Cherokee. The town is generally quiet but you can head to Harrah's Cherokee Casino for drinks and entertainment.

Is Cherokee or South Lake Tahoe Better for Hiking?

Cherokee
South Lake Tahoe

South Lake Tahoe is an amazing town to visit for the nearby hiking options. Also, Cherokee is not as famous, but is still a good town to visit for its hiking trails.

Known for its hiking, South Lake Tahoe draws a crowd to experience the nature and the trails. There are miles of beautiful hikes in the area that follow the lake's shore or explore the diverse terrain. Skyline Trail Hike is a favorite. It is accessible by lift and offers spectacular views. For a relaxing stroll check out Fallen Leaf Lake Hike.

Many visitors explore the nearby hiking trails while visiting Cherokee. There are many trails in the area that pass through forests, wander by waterfalls, and take you to spectacular viewpoints. The fall foliage is particularly nice during the autumn months.

Is the Shopping Better in Cherokee or South Lake Tahoe?

Cherokee
South Lake Tahoe

Both Cherokee and South Lake Tahoe are nice shopping destinations.

Cherokee is a great destination for shopping. There are craft shops and artisan vendors in the downtown area. It's fun to wander around for a few hours.

Shopping is a popular activity when visiting South Lake Tahoe. Most of the shopping involves retailers selling ski gear or outdoor equipment. There are also clothing shops, gift stores, and some art galleries.
